MATLAB,作为一款强大的数学计算和科学计算软件,广泛应用于工程、科学和科研领域。随着MATLAB版本的不断更新,不同版本之间在功能、界面和命令上可能存在差异。掌握如何在不同版本之间切换运行命令,对于提高工作效率至关重要。本文将为您详细介绍如何在MATLAB不同版本之间轻松切换,并高效工作。
1. MATLAB版本概述
MATLAB自1984年诞生以来,已经发布了多个版本,每个版本都带来了新的功能和改进。以下是一些常见的MATLAB版本及其特点:
- MATLAB 5.x:引入了MATLAB Central和MATLAB App Designer。
- MATLAB 6.x:即MATLAB 7.x,增加了MATLAB Compiler和MATLAB Report Generator。
- MATLAB 7.x:增加了MATLAB Parallel Computing Toolbox和MATLAB Compiler SDK。
- MATLAB 8.x:即MATLAB R2011a,引入了MATLAB Live Editor和MATLAB Mobile App。
- MATLAB 9.x:即MATLAB R2012a,增加了MATLAB Support Package和MATLAB Compiler SDK。
- MATLAB 10.x:即MATLAB R2014a,引入了MATLAB App Designer和MATLAB Live Editor。
2. 切换MATLAB版本
在安装了多个MATLAB版本的情况下,您可以通过以下步骤切换版本:
- 打开MATLAB安装目录。
- 找到
bin文件夹,该文件夹下包含了不同版本的MATLAB可执行文件。 - 双击对应版本的
matlab.exe或matlabw32.exe(Windows系统)或matlab(macOS和Linux系统)。
3. 运行命令差异
不同版本的MATLAB在命令上可能存在差异,以下是一些常见差异:
- 变量命名:MATLAB 7.x及以后版本要求变量名以字母开头,后面可以跟字母、数字或下划线。
- 函数调用:部分函数在不同版本中可能存在差异,例如,MATLAB 7.x及以后版本中,
sin函数默认返回弧度值,而MATLAB 6.x及以前版本中,sin函数默认返回角度值。 - 图形界面:不同版本的MATLAB在图形界面布局和功能上可能存在差异。
4. 高效工作指南
为了在MATLAB不同版本之间高效工作,以下是一些建议:
- 熟悉版本差异:在开始使用MATLAB之前,了解不同版本之间的差异,以便在遇到问题时能够快速解决。
- 使用版本兼容性工具:MATLAB提供了
version函数,可以查看当前MATLAB版本信息。此外,您还可以使用versioninfo函数获取更详细的版本信息。 - 编写可移植代码:在编写MATLAB代码时,尽量使用通用语法和函数,以确保代码在不同版本之间具有良好的兼容性。
- 参考官方文档:MATLAB官方文档提供了详细的版本信息和命令说明,是解决问题的好帮手。
通过以上方法,您可以在MATLAB不同版本之间轻松切换,并高效完成工作。希望本文对您有所帮助!
